Pennsylvania Lumber Museum Pennsylvania Lumber Museum is a pet-friendly attraction in Ulysses, PA. Fido can join you while you explore the property and its structures, but dogs are not allowed in the main museum building. It's nestled in Potter County's wooded mountains and gives you a look into the history of Pennsylvania's lumber industry, plus their mission with future forest conservation efforts. The outdoor displays feature a recreated lumber camp, a Shay geared-locomotive, historic log cabins, and an operational steam-powered sawmill during special events. See Details

Denton Hill State Park Visit the dog-friendly Denton Hill State Park in Ulysses, PA. Leashed pups are welcome at this recreation area, which has an elevation that ranges from 1800 to 2400 feet above sea level. Because of this, it was established as a downhill ski area and lodge in the 1950s, but that area was closed in 2014. Now, the area offers great opportunities for fishing and hiking with your furry friend. Pups must be leashed at all times and cleaned up after. See Details
Tioga State Forest Check out the dog-friendly Tioga State Forest near Gaines, PA. Leashed furry friends are welcome at this state recreation area, which spans 161,890 acres across Bradford County and Tioga County. You and Fido will have a blast exploring the Pine Creek Gorge, also known as the "Pennsylvania Grand Canyon". Dogs must be leashed and cleaned up after. See Details
